Hi all! It's been a long time since I updated this thread. I am giving an update after 6 months post the AC fix. The AC is working fine as of now, sometimes it feels a bit too cold even at 30 degrees but that is the way AC has been tuned in Altroz Diesel.

My Altroz has covered close to 34,500 km till date and has recently undergone 30,000 kms service in the month of December. It was just an oil and oil filter change along with a tightening session of all the under-body bolts and stuff. Few points I would like to mention below

Pros:
1) The ride and handling package is awesome. The balance between ride and handling is too good without compromising on either of them, the ride is not too stiff as well since my car runs on 195/60 R16 tyres (stock tyres are 185/60 R16) and has that added side wall cushioning.
2) Braking is strong below 90 Kmph, adequate below 110 Kmph and satisfactory below 130 Kmph. I try not to drive over 90 Kmph given our road conditions.
3) Steering feel and feedback is good, also the return to center action is nice.
4) Good drive-ability along with nice performance when the right gear is maintained. Good fuel efficiency is an added bonus.
5) The audio system is well tuned and the infotainment (7 inch) with Android Auto/Apple Car Play feels nice to use on a long drive.
6) No niggles to report post the AC issue which was eventually sorted in the month of June.
7) Nice seating comfort in the front seats along with a nice arm rest.
8) The supremely light clutch surprises me every time I drive the car, I have never driven a diesel car in my life that has such a light and well calibrated clutch.
9) The ABC pedals are placed lower compared to the other vehicles which is something I actually prefer/like and is very comfortable for my style of driving.
10) Paint quality is very good and the paint thickness is sufficient enough for Indian road conditions.
11) AC could be tuned better, AC feels too cold even at 30 degree centigrade. Rear AC could have been more powerful as well.

Cons:
1) The rear seat is just decent for people above 5'9 in height because the rear seat base is short on under thigh support and the rear seat back is a bit upright for longer journeys than we would prefer. I purchased this car as a 2 seater only considering that we are a family consisting of three 6 footers and we have a Fortuner for travelling together in comfort.
2) No aftermarket parts to upgrade unlike VAG cars,Ford cars,etc. I want to upgrade the brake rotors to drilled ones but I am not able to source any. I am thinking of upgrading to nexon brake setup but that will require changing complete front brake setup (calipers,pins,discs,pads and a lot of other stuff) but I am worried about warranty and the ABS working in emergency situations. If someone can help me with this please let me know.
3) The reflection of the dash on the front windshield is way too irritating and hampers visibility.
4) The thick A pillars hamper visibility and can swallow one full car away from your sight.
5) Rear camera quality could be better.
6) Service experience could be better. I informed the service center during recent service that I feel the engine vibrations are more compared to earlier and the service guy just kept over torquing the engine mounts even though they were super tight. All I could hear and see was the air gun crying to tighten the bolts as they were already tight enough. Instead of checking the engine mounts these guys over tightened the bolts to death.
7) Engine NVH could be improved. I can feel slight vibrations on pedals and the engine growls a lot above 2000 rpm. Mahindra diesel engines are way superior in terms of NVH and Power delivery compared to Tata diesel engines.
8) Jerky/abrupt power delivery can be experienced at certain speeds and RPM's in city speeds. Driver can very well feel it.
9) There has been a rattling noise front right side of driver area from day 1 and it took me almost 2 years to find out that the rattling is emanating from right side AC vent.
10) The Infotainment gets laggy and buggy at times. I wish I could upgrade to the latest infotainment provided in newer Tata cars which is way too smooth.

Air intake hose was changed under warranty as I found a crack in it. Luckily the part was in stock.

With the above Pros and Cons in place I am still one happy customer in-spite of the bad start with Tata Motors pathetic service experience.
